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ious tomato and cucumber salad:
- 4 medium tomatoes (diced): Choose ripe, firm tomatoes for the best flavor and texture in your salad.
- 2 medium cucumbers (sliced): Select fresh cucumbers with smooth skin; they add a refreshing crunch to the dish.
- 1 small red onion (thinly sliced): Opt for a mild red onion to provide sweetness without overpowering the other ingredients.
- 1 cup fresh parsley (chopped): Fresh parsley enhances color and adds a burst of flavor; use flat-leaf for a more robust taste.
For the dressing:
- 3 tablespoons olive oil: Use high-quality extra virgin olive oil for rich flavor and health benefits.
- 2 tablespoons red wine vinegar: A splash of acidity helps to balance the flavors; choose a good quality vinegar for best results.
- 1 teaspoon dijon mustard: Dijon adds a subtle tanginess that elevates your dressing nicely.
- 1 clove garlic (minced): Fresh garlic provides a punch of flavor; adjust the amount according to your preference for intensity.
- 1 teaspoon salt (to taste): Season to enhance all the flavors; start with less and adjust as needed.
- 1 teaspoon black pepper (to taste): Freshly ground black pepper adds warmth; feel free to adjust this based on your spice preference.

Let’s Make it together
Prepare the Vegetables: Begin by gathering your fresh ingredients for this vibrant tomato and cucumber salad. Dice the four medium tomatoes into bite-sized pieces, allowing their juicy red flesh to be revealed. As you slice the two cucumbers, notice their crisp texture and refreshing scent—this will add a delightful crunch to your salad. Thinly slice the small red onion; its sharp aroma will infuse your dish with flavor. Finally, chop one cup of fresh parsley, releasing its fragrant oils as you cut, and add all these colorful vegetables to a large mixing bowl. Use a wooden spoon or spatula to gently mix them together, creating a beautiful medley of colors.
Make the Dressing: In a separate small bowl, combine three tablespoons of olive oil with two tablespoons of red wine vinegar. The oil’s rich aroma pairs wonderfully with the tangy vinegar. Add one teaspoon of dijon mustard and one clove of minced garlic; these ingredients will bring depth and zest to your dressing. Season with one teaspoon each of salt and black pepper to taste. Using a whisk, blend everything until well combined—the dressing should be smooth and inviting, with a glossy sheen that hints at the deliciousness to come.
Combine and Serve: Now comes the exciting part! Pour the freshly made dressing over your vibrant salad ingredients in the mixing bowl. With gentle hands, toss everything together until each piece is beautifully coated in that aromatic dressing. The colors will pop even more as they mingle! This step only takes a moment but transforms your salad into a cohesive dish. Serve immediately for the best flavor and freshness; the bright flavors of this tomato and cucumber salad are sure to impress anyone at your table! Chef's Helpful Tips
- Use ripe, in-season tomatoes for the best flavor in your tomato and cucumber salad
- Fresh ingredients make all the difference
- When slicing cucumbers, consider leaving the skin on for added texture and nutrients
- Don’t skip whisking the dressing well; it ensures even distribution of flavors throughout the salad

Serving Suggestions
Tomato and cucumber salad is best served fresh but can also be chilled if preferred. It pairs wonderfully with grilled meats or as part of a larger spread for gatherings. Consider adding feta cheese or olives for an extra layer of flavor if desired.

Add Your Touch
Feel free to customize your tomato and cucumber salad by adding ingredients like feta cheese for creaminess or avocado for healthy fats. You can also experiment with fresh herbs such as basil or dill for a unique flavor twist. For added crunch, consider including bell peppers or radishes.
Storing & Reheating
To store tomato and cucumber salad,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 2 days. For best quality, avoid adding the dressing until just before serving. This salad is best enjoyed fresh and does not require reheating; serve chilled directly from the fridge.
